Significant differences between shad and catfish
- Shad has more selenium, vitamin B3, vitamin B6, vitamin B2, phosphorus, vitamin B1, iron, and calcium; however, catfish are richer in vitamin B12.
- Catfish cover your daily vitamin B12 needs 110% more than shad.
- Catfish have 8 times less vitamin B1 than shad. Shad has 0.183mg of vitamin B1, while catfish have 0.024mg.
- Catfish contain less cholesterol.
Specific food types used in this comparison are Fish, shad, american, cooked, dry heat and Fish, catfish, channel, farmed, cooked, dry heat.
